《Electric Shock》 Related Program

Artist Talk Quest for Electricity


Buk-Seoul Museum of Art presents the artist talk Quest for Electricity as a public program in conjunction with the exhibition Electric Shock. The program invites participants to explore galleries in which the “supply of electricity has been cut off,” imagining and experiencing a possible catastrophic future.


Held after museum hours in a darkened exhibition space, the program unfolds as a journey in search of electricity. Moving among works that are no longer fully operational, participants reconsider the meaning of electricity as a fundamental driving force and resource of contemporary society. In conversation with the artist, they examine the conditions of media art that have long relied on electricity and explore the practical possibilities that art might propose in today’s “age of electric hegemony.”


More than an opportunity to better understand the exhibition and its works, this artist talk invites us to reconsider the presence of electricity―something we have long taken for granted. We warmly invite you to join us on this journey in search of what electricity truly means.
